   The scale of battle in Warhammer is truly massive, it is nothing to start in a skirmish between the two factions only numbering around fifteen to twenty folks on each side and within mere moments have it become a giant slobber-nocker Between forces of one hundred plus on each side. elaborate keeps with inner and outer walls provide for mayhem and insanity with people lining the walls to cast ranged attacks and use various forms of Ballista. Only Focus and co-ordination can win the day when you are trying to take a defended keep.
